ABOUT US

At Spurgeons, we believe every child deserves someone who will listen. Our professional counselling services support children, young people and families through some of life’s toughest challenges, including anxiety, bereavement, trauma, and family breakdown. We offer a flexible range of support tailored to each child’s needs, including face-to-face sessions in our centres, school-based counselling, and secure online counselling for young people and parents. Using creative and therapeutic approaches, our counsellors create a safe space to help children build resilience, understand their emotions, and take positive steps forward. ABOUT THE ROLE

  • Provide online one-to-one counselling for children and young people, offering safe, supportive and professional sessions.
  • Act on safeguarding concerns appropriately and liaise with safeguarding leads, parents, and professionals where required.
  • Work independently while keeping accurate records, managing referrals, evaluations, and consent forms.
  • Collaborate with schools, social care teams, and health providers to support the wellbeing of children and families.
  • Maintain professional standards through supervision, training, and CPD, staying up to date with legislation and best practice.
  • Represent Spurgeons positively, reflecting our ethos and commitment to transforming the lives of children and young people.

ABOUT YOU

  • Qualified to Level 5 Diploma (minimum Level 4) in Counselling Children and Young People.
  • Registered member of a recognised professional counselling body (e.g. BACP, UKCP, NCPS, PTUK).
  • At least 100 counselling hours with children and 100 hours with adults, ideally including school-based experience.
  • Confident working independently with strong interpersonal, communication, and time management skills.
  • Excellent understanding of safeguarding, child protection, and the challenges faced by children and young people.
